工业自动化系统在现代制造业中扮演着至关重要的角色,它们通过自动化的方式提高了生产效率,降低了人力成本,并确保了产品质量。然而,自动化系统也面临着故障诊断的挑战,因为一旦系统出现故障,可能会对生产安全与效率造成严重影响。本文将深入探讨如何快速诊断工业自动化系统中的故障,以保障生产的安全与效率。
一、故障诊断的重要性
1.1 保障生产安全
自动化系统一旦发生故障,可能导致生产中断、设备损坏甚至安全事故。因此,及时诊断和修复故障对于保障生产安全至关重要。
1.2 提高生产效率
快速诊断故障并恢复生产可以减少停机时间,提高生产效率,降低生产成本。
1.3 优化维护管理
通过故障诊断,可以优化维护策略,降低维护成本,提高维护效率。
二、故障诊断的方法
2.1 数据采集与分析
工业自动化系统通常会产生大量的数据,包括传感器数据、控制系统数据等。通过采集和分析这些数据,可以发现异常情况,从而进行故障诊断。
# 示例:使用Python进行数据采集与分析
import pandas as pd
# 假设有一组传感器数据
data = {
'time': ['2021-01-01 00:00', '2021-01-01 01:00', '2021-01-01 02:00'],
'temperature': [25, 30, 28]
}
# 将数据转换为DataFrame
df = pd.DataFrame(data)
# 检查温度数据是否有异常
if df['temperature'].mean() > 30:
print("温度异常,可能存在故障")
2.2 故障树分析
故障树分析是一种系统性的故障诊断方法,它将故障原因分解为一系列的基本事件,并通过逻辑关系进行分析。
2.3 专家系统
专家系统是一种基于人类专家经验的故障诊断系统,它可以通过推理和决策来识别故障原因。
三、故障诊断工具与技术
3.1 预测性维护
预测性维护是一种基于实时数据分析的故障诊断方法,它可以通过预测设备故障的发生时间来提前进行维护。
3.2 机器学习
机器学习技术在故障诊断中的应用越来越广泛,它可以自动学习设备运行数据,并识别异常模式。
3.3 人工智能
人工智能技术,如深度学习,可以用于复杂的故障诊断任务,提高诊断的准确性和效率。
四、案例研究
4.1 案例一:某工厂自动化生产线故障诊断
某工厂的自动化生产线突然停止运行,经过故障诊断,发现是电机过热导致的。通过预测性维护,成功避免了设备损坏。
4.2 案例二:某钢铁厂自动化控制系统故障诊断
某钢铁厂的自动化控制系统出现异常,通过专家系统和数据采集分析,成功定位故障原因,并快速修复。
五、结论
工业自动化系统的故障诊断对于保障生产安全与效率具有重要意义。通过采用先进的数据采集与分析技术、故障树分析、专家系统等方法,可以快速诊断故障,减少停机时间,提高生产效率。未来,随着人工智能和机器学习技术的发展,故障诊断的准确性和效率将进一步提高。
